The VIN number, also known as the VIN code, is the vehicle identification number. VIN is an abbreviation of the English term Vehicle Identification Number. The VIN number is a unique set of 17 characters that car manufacturers assign to all vehicles they produce. The VIN code can be found on various parts of the car body or in the registration documents.
